In cool evenings, a delicate nonalcoholic nightcap can become a cherished ritual, signaling a transition from the busyness of the day to the stillness of night. The approach blends three essential elements: warmth, creaminess, and gentle sweetness. By choosing spices like cinnamon, cardamom, or nutmeg, you invite aromatic comfort that steadies the senses without overpowering the palate. Plant-based creams, such as almond, oat, or coconut, provide velvety texture that coats the mouth and lingers pleasantly. Natural sweeteners, from dates to maple syrup to ripe fruits, offer depth without artificial shortcuts. Together, these components create a taza of nighttime calm that is both satisfying and nourishing.
A thoughtful formula begins with a warm base that stores well in a mug or small teapot. Simmered milk alternatives with a pinch of salt deliver a smooth canvas for spice. The right balance matters: too much spice can dominate, while too little may feel thin. Experiment with a trio of complementary picks—cinnamon for sweetness perception, cardamom for a bright tang, and vanilla or almond extract to smooth edges. A touch of creaminess can come from cashew cream or blended oats, which dissolve into the liquid for a rich mouthfeel. Finally, finish with a hint of natural sweetness that echoes dessert without tipping into cloying territory.
Embrace plant-based textures and gentle sweetness for evenings.
For those avoiding dairy, coconut cream can be enriched with a splash of warm water or almond milk to achieve a silky texture that clings to the rim of a cup. In addition to the liquid base, consider infusing the beverage with citrus zest, which brightens the spice profile and adds a whisper of complexity. The result should feel indulgent yet aligned with a healthful evening routine. This method emphasizes slow, mindful preparation: measure ingredients, let flavors mingle gently, and resist rushing to the finish line. The practice itself becomes a form of self-care, inviting quiet reflection as steam curls upward.

Another option uses oat milk as a faithful substitute with a natural sweetness that pairs nicely with cinnamon and nutmeg. A small amount of peanut or almond butter can introduce a subtle savoriness that counters excessive sweetness and creates body. For those sensitive to caffeine, decaffeinated tea bases such as chamomile, lavender, or rooibos offer a soothing foundation. Add a drop of vanilla and a whisper of honey or maple syrup if desired, but keep the overall cup balanced. Remember, the aim is a cozy, evening-friendly drink rather than a dessert on a saucer.
Create seasonal variety with mindful spice and texture choices.
A closely guarded technique is to temper acidity using a pinch of salt, which can heighten the perception of sweetness without adding sugar. This psychological trick helps the drink feel more dessert-like while remaining mindful of daily calorie intake. To that end, explore reducing sugar by substituting with date paste or mashed ripe banana, both of which contribute depth and minerals. Incorporate ground spices as an aromatic layer that lingers after the final sip. Finally, consider garnishes like a cinnamon stick, a star anise, or a thin citrus peel to echo the drink’s warmth visually and aromatically.

When crafting a collection of nightcaps, consider the rhythm of your evenings and the flavors you most enjoy. A cinnamon-honey blend might suit autumn gatherings, while a vanilla-vanilla bean combination with almond milk brings a creamy comfort to winter nights. In spring, switch to lighter citrus tones, perhaps pairing orange zest with a splash of vanilla extract and a dash of cardamom. By keeping several base recipes on hand and adapting with seasonal spices, you create variety without sacrificing the core principles: warmth, creaminess, and natural sweetness that soothe, not stimulate, the mind before sleep.
Build texture and balance with dairy-free creams and careful sweetness.
A technique worth mastering is using a small blender to emulsify coconut cream with warm water until the mixture becomes glossy and smooth. This approach yields a luxurious finish similar to dairy cream, while staying entirely plant-based. Begin with a gentle simmer, then whisk in your chosen spice blend and the emulsified cream. Taste as you go, adjusting sweetness and saltiness to achieve balance. The final aroma should invite you to pause and breathe deeply. Pair the drink with a quiet moment—perhaps a favorite book or a calm playlist—to reinforce the ritual of unwinding at night.
For a lighter, more refreshing profile, try an evening herbal infusion base like chamomile or hibiscus combined with a touch of vanilla and ground ginger. Replace dairy with a light almond or hemp milk to maintain a clean finish and avoid heaviness. A whisper of maple syrup contributes warmth and complexity without tipping into overt sweetness. Add a subtle citrus note to cut through the spice while preserving the soothing, bedtime-ready character of the beverage.

Practical tips for consistent, comforting nightcaps.
The practical side of these nightcaps is convenient preparation. Heat the chosen milk alternative gently, avoiding boiling which can separate plant fats. While heating, infuse with whole spices in a sachet or loose leaf form to prevent grit in the cup. Remove solids before serving, then whisk vigorously to marry flavors. A teaspoon of nut butter can thicken without dairy, though use sparingly to prevent heaviness. Finally, rest the drink for a minute to let flavors meld, then serve in warm, inviting mugs. The ritual itself becomes a signal to the brain that rest is near.
For those who crave sweetness beyond sugar, explore the natural depth of roasted dates, fig paste, or dried apricots simmered briefly in the liquid. These fruits contribute flavor complexity and a mild caramel note. Strain or blend away any pulp to maintain a smooth finish. If you prefer a lighter touch, a small drizzle of agave or maple can do the job while keeping the profile distinctly natural. The key is restraint; a little sweetness goes a long way in a nightcap intended for winding down.
In planning a week of nightcaps, keep three or four base recipes that share core elements: warmth, plant-based creaminess, and natural sweetness. Rotate spices to reflect the season and your mood, whether it’s star anise for a touch of novelty or ginger for gentle heat. Always taste before serving to ensure the balance satisfies your palate.
